President Trump’s State of the Union Address Marked by Dramatic Moments and Military Honors

President Donald Trump delivered his State of the Union address Tuesday evening, setting a record as the longest such speech in modern history at one hour and 48 minutes. The address, which focused heavily on economic achievements and national renewal, featured several memorable moments ranging from emotional military honors to partisan confrontations.

The president framed his administration’s agenda around what he called a national “turnaround,” highlighting efforts to cut taxes, address housing affordability, and strengthen border security. Throughout the speech, Trump presented his vision for the country while creating moments that resonated with supporters and sparked reactions from opponents.

One of the evening’s most contentious incidents occurred before the president even began speaking. Democratic Representative Al Green of Texas was escorted from the chamber after refusing to put down a sign reading “Black people aren’t apes!” Green remained standing with the sign as Trump approached the dais, leading to a heated exchange with Republican Representatives Troy Nehls and Pat Fallon of Texas before security removed him. This marked the second consecutive removal for Green, who was censured by the House after disrupting Trump’s 2025 joint address to Congress.

The atmosphere shifted dramatically when Trump recognized the U.S. men’s hockey team, fresh from their Olympic gold medal victory over Canada. Chants of “USA” erupted from both sides of the aisle as lawmakers stood to honor the athletes. Trump announced that hockey goaltender Connor Hellebuyck, who made 41 crucial saves in the gold medal game, would receive the Presidential Medal of Freedom, the nation’s highest civilian honor.

Partisan tensions flared when Trump directly challenged Democrats on immigration policy, asking lawmakers to stand if they believed “the first duty of the American government is to protect American citizens, not illegal aliens.” When Republican members rose while Democrats remained seated, Trump admonished them, saying, “Isn’t that a shame? You should be ashamed of yourself, not standing up.” The moment highlighted the deep divisions on immigration policy that have characterized Trump’s presidency.

Representative Ilhan Omar of Minnesota added to the partisan tension by shouting at Trump during his criticisms of fraud allegations connected to Minnesota’s Somali community and Democratic funding decisions regarding the Department of Homeland Security. Omar was heard calling the president “a murderer” and accusing him of killing Americans.

In contrast to these confrontational moments, some of the evening’s most powerful segments came when Trump honored military service members. He awarded the Medal of Honor to 100-year-old naval aviator Royce Williams for extraordinary heroism during a 1952 Korean War dogfight against seven Soviet fighter planes. Army Chief Warrant Officer Eric Slover also received the Medal of Honor for piloting the helicopter mission that captured Venezuelan dictator Nicolás Maduro.

The president recognized Air Force Staff Sergeant Andrew Wolfe with the Purple Heart after he was attacked in Washington, D.C. before Thanksgiving 2025. Army Specialist Sarah Beckstrom, who was fatally injured in the same attack, was posthumously awarded the Purple Heart.

In one of the evening’s most touching moments, Trump reunited Coast Guard rescue swimmer Scott Ruskan with 11-year-old Milly Cate McClymond, whom he had rescued during devastating Texas floods in July 2025. Ruskan, who saved 165 people during those floods, received the Legion of Merit for his extraordinary heroism.

The president also highlighted the story of seven-year-old Dalilah Coleman, who nearly lost her life in a 2024 multi-car pileup involving a tractor-trailer driven by an undocumented immigrant in California. Trump used her story to emphasize his administration’s crackdown on non-citizen truck drivers, including tightened eligibility requirements for commercial driver’s licenses and an executive order requiring English literacy tests.

“Doctors said Dalilah would never be able to walk or talk, have a good life. She wouldn’t even be able to eat again. But against all odds, she is now in the first grade, learning to walk,” Trump said as Republican lawmakers applauded the young girl, who attended with her father Marcus.

Throughout the address, Trump balanced policy proposals with personal stories that illustrated his administration’s priorities, creating a speech that served both as a report on the state of the nation and a platform to showcase his vision for America’s future.
